It is possible to obtain an estimate of the bone uptake of diphosphonates after 3 h (BU) on the basis of the difference between the dose administered and the sum of the component eliminated in the urine plus the component present in the extra-osseous volume of distribution. The results of this simple method have been compared in 15 patients using whole body retention at 24 h (determined by means of a complete urine collection) and the ratio of plasma concentrations of 51Cr-EDTA/99Tcm-HMDP after 3 h (DPS). Both DPS and BU can be used on a practical basis, and therefore be used routinely with scintigraphy. The added advantage is that, for BU, the use of a second radiopharmaceutical is avoided.
